Vishva Poppy Seed 50gm
$4.50Quick View- Poppy Seeds (Khas Khas), along with their more common blue-black brethren, are harvested from opium poppy flowers (Papaver somniferum) that are native to the Mediterranean and now mainly grown in the Middle East region.
- They appear often in Indian and Pakistani cuisines, where they are used to add thickness, texture, and flavor to many dishes. White Poppy Seeds appear in the Indian dishes “chapatti” grill bread, “korma” curry, and “aloo posto” (white poppy potatoes). The whole seeds are also used in chutneys.

FTE Fennel Seed Varyari 400gm
$6.50Quick View- Fennel seed, also known as ‘Saunf’, ‘Varyari’, is the dried fruit of the fennel plant, a highly aromatic and flavorful herb. Seeds have a warm & sweet aroma and a distinct licorice taste and scent.
- Fennel seeds are used to flavor meat, fish, cheese, and vegetable dishes, as well as bread and chutneys. Toss them into stir-fries or pilaf or liberally sprinkled on soups, salads, and stews to flavor them. Make fennel tea or chew 1½ tsp daily as an aid to digestion and mouth freshener.

FTE Sesame Seed Black – 200gm
$2.49Quick View- Black sesame seeds contain many important trace and macrominerals, as well as healthy fats that may help lower your risk of heart disease.
- In addition to containing more nutrients, black sesame seeds have a stronger flavor and more crunch than white sesame seeds that have had their outer hull removed.
- Black sesame seeds are rich in nutrients that support optimal health, and regularly eating them may have specific benefits.
